Covet, Covetous, Covetousness
ep-ee-thoo-meh'-o ) "to fix the desire upon" (epi, "upon," used intensively, thumos, "passion"), whether things good or bad; hence, "to long for, lust after, covet," is used with the meaning "to covet evilly" in Acts 20:33 , of "coveting money and apparel;" so in Romans 7:7 ; 13:9 . See DESIRE , FAIN , LUST.
